Robot-assisted aortobifemoral bypass surgery

Abstract
Robot-assisted surgery is one of the most important surgical directions. These procedures become more and more widespread. The use of robotic technologies in vascular surgery is a new stage in development of minimally invasive methods that can reduce postoperative morbidity and hospital-stay. The authors describe the first experience of robot-assisted aortobifemoral bypass surgery in a patient with chronic arterial insufficiency Pokrovsky-Fontein grade IIB-III.
